Handover note — Pop-up office, Velmorra Trade Fair: Hi Ines, here's what you need for the Skyrrow Design stand in Pavilion 2. Open-up is 08:30; the demo tablets charge overnight in the locked back cabin and must be returned there each evening. Log any equipment loans in the blue folder. Courier collections go through the exhibitor gate. The cabin keypad code is as follows.

staff pass of baweg-bawep = bdg-AIU-1

Management Meeting Minutes — Reseller Programme

Attendees: commercial and finance leadership.

The Fennick reseller programme was reviewed. Tier-two partners delivered 14% growth, though rebate claims are arriving late and straining month-end close. Finance will tighten the claims window to ten working days from next quarter. A revised partner margin schedule was approved in principle, pending modelling by the Halloway team. The confidential note below records the agreed commercial direction.

management briefing: Only 33 of the 205 pilot accounts renewed Kasath, so a churn review is set for October 17. Weniusek Logistics is in early talks to buy Holethax Freight for about $345.6 million.

## Deployment

Orderloft never hard-deletes rows from the orders table. Deletion requests set the deleted_at timestamp and the row is excluded by a default scope in the query layer. A nightly reaper job purges rows older than the retention window, so reviewers should confirm any new query path respects the soft-delete filter. The reaper and the retention window are both driven by the deploy-time configuration. Before approving a release, verify the following values match the target environment.

settings of hafop-tajog:
[julath]
host = julath.kelviworks.internal
user = julath_svc
database = julath_prod

## Onboarding: Turnwell Counter Service

For the weekly eng sync: Turnwell counts turnstile events at Harrowfield Arena and publishes gate totals every ten seconds. New joiners get read access by default. Writes to the calibration table require the sealed config store, which locks after any unclean shutdown — this bit us twice last quarter, so know the procedure. Unsealing is a one-command operation from the gate-side console and should be demoed at each new hire's first sync. The command prompts for the recovery passphrase below.

recovery phrase for bajog-kahif: wenael-ulawyn